Ethereum 2.0: Scaling Solutions for a Decentralized World

Ethereum 2.0 represents the long-awaited upgrade to the Ethereum blockchain, targeting to address its well-documented scalability concerns. This monumental shift encompasses a number of upgrades, with a primary goal on increasing transaction throughput and reducing fees.

One key element of Ethereum 2.0 is the implementation of sharding, a technique that fragments the blockchain into smaller, separate shards. This allows transactions to be processed concurrently, significantly augmenting scalability.

With its ambitious goals and innovative solutions, Ethereum 2.0 promises the potential to revolutionize the landscape of decentralized applications, laying the way for a more efficient and open future for blockchain technology.

Blockchain's Energy Dilemma: Progress or Peril?

The meteoric boom of copyright has ushered in a new era of financial disruption, but it also presents a complex dilemma regarding its ecological footprint. copyright mining, the process of verifying and adding transactions to blockchain networks, demands massive amounts of energy. This raises concerns about its contribution to global warming and carbon emissions. While proponents argue that renewable energy sources can mitigate these impacts, critics warn of the potential for a catastrophic effect on our planet's climate. The debate over copyright mining's sustainability in the long term is a crucial one that requires careful consideration and multifaceted solutions.
